if you dont have your wheels off or dont want to take them off, use a coat hanger or stiff wire....i think it's kinda silly to buy a tool for it. bend the length of wire into a V. then, on both ends, ben about 1/2in outwards. slide both ends in the hole, give it a quick jerk and they're out!
